Demoting a 2008 Domain Controller – Failed to configure the service NETLOGON as requested

Environment

Windows Server 2008 R2

Roles installed

  • File and Storage Services
  • Active Directory Domain Controller
  • DNS

Problem

Today i am trying to demote a Domain Controller and ran into the following error.

The operation failed because:
Failed to configure the service NETLOGON as requested
“The wait operation timed out”

Resolution

The problem was the servers DNS was pointing to itself using 127.0.0.1
Moving this to another DNS server in the Domain allowed me to complete the demotion.
